Also, can you think of any trigger which could make or break your business?

Everyone's going to have a different answer, so don't try to handle it yourself. Instead, try adding integrations for services like zapier or automate.io so people can use their existing triggers that make-or-break their business and integrate it with yours.

Yes exactly, the idea is very similar to Zapier, ideally even creating a framework (or API) for users to connect their own integration.
